The village of Tintagel is positioned on the rugged coast, which is home the National Trust - Tintagel Old Post Office, convenience stores to stock up on the essentials and charming pubs to treat your loved ones. Visit the remains of Tintagel Castle, known as the birthplace of King Arthur, browse the unique Tintagel Toy Museum or embark on adventure along the coastal path for exceptional views. Within easy reach is the peaceful spot of St Nectan's Waterfall, Davidstow Airfield and Cornwall at War Museum to immerse yourself in the past and Hidden Valley for a day filled with fun.
